Federal Agents Arrest Relatives of Slain Iranian General Soleimani Amid Iran Conflict

via Daily Wire·14h ago·8 sources·Community Voted

Federal immigration agents arrested two relatives of slain Iranian General Qasem Soleimani, revoking their lawful permanent resident status in the United States. This action marks a significant escalation in the ongoing conflict with Tehran, targeting individuals connected to the Islamic Revolutionary Guard Corps. The arrests signal a hardening stance on national security and the consequences of supporting terrorism.
